I thought I'd be stuck on my Sizemore collection just waiting for 1/1s to pop up since I have a copy of pretty much everything numbered above 10 or so, or so I thought. I've been relying on my memory when I check the listings, though I am good about adding thing to my watchlist and checking up. I gave up using any published checklists like Beckett a long time ago because they listed things in such inscrutable ways. 2008 SPx was the one that dissuaded me. I have assembled 20 different "Winning Materials" variations with different die-cut windows and colors, and you cannot tell one from another by looking at Beckett's checklist. But last week another thread prompted me to go look on ebay for something and I discovered a 2009 card that I somehow had missed. Not a rare card, just a low-level parallel from UD Piece of History. Now I'm thinking I should do a thorough checklisting against an outside source even if it is hard to match up names.

I've done the same thing by merging TCDB, Beckett, and Baseballcardpedia checklists. They are really good resources, but each of them is incomplete, and each of them have some pretty glaring errors. So I've just done my best to fill in those gaps along the way. My current checklist is (almost) bulletproof, but it took hundreds of hours to get there.
